Summary
Our client is seeking an experienced Technology Project Manager (PMIS) to support a large-scale capital improvement program within the Los Angeles Community College District. This individual will be responsible for leading the planning, implementation, migration, optimization, and ongoing support of enterprise Project Management Information Systems (PMIS), serving as the primary liaison between executive leadership, project teams, finance departments, IT stakeholders, consultants, contractors, and end users.
The ideal candidate will possess extensive experience with PMIS platforms, capital program delivery, financial and accounting workflows, project controls, system integrations, reporting, change management, and stakeholder engagement. This role will play a critical part in modernizing enterprise systems, improving operational efficiency, and ensuring successful adoption of technology solutions across large public-sector construction programs.
Duties & Responsibilities
• Program & Technology Leadership
Serve as the primary point of contact and Owner’s Representative for enterprise PMIS implementation and modernization initiatives.
Lead PMIS transition efforts from legacy platforms to modern enterprise systems.
Oversee planning, deployment, configuration, integration, migration, and optimization activities.
Coordinate implementation efforts across PMO, IT, Finance, Facilities, consultants, vendors, and end-user groups.
Develop and maintain PMIS governance standards, workflows, operational procedures, and technology roadmaps.
Ensure enterprise systems align with organizational objectives and capital program requirements.
• PMIS Implementation & Migration
Lead migration planning and execution for historical data, workflows, reports, forms, accounting information, and invoicing processes.
Coordinate system validation, quality assurance testing, and user acceptance testing (UAT).
Develop and maintain implementation schedules, risk logs, issue trackers, and deployment readiness plans.
Collaborate with vendors, developers, finance teams, and stakeholders to resolve implementation challenges and support system stabilization.
• Accounting, Cost Management & Financial Systems
Support integration between PMIS and financial systems, including budgeting, forecasting, contract management, invoicing, change orders, and cost tracking.
Coordinate implementation and support of invoice workflows, approval routing, and financial controls.
Partner with accounting, finance, and project controls teams to ensure accurate reporting, reconciliation, and audit readiness.
Assist with configuration, testing, and optimization of financial workflows, dashboards, reports, and system integrations.
Resolve invoicing discrepancies and financial workflow issues as needed.
• Training, User Support & Change Management
Coordinate development and delivery of training programs for executive leadership, project teams, contractors, consultants, and end users.
Serve as a key resource for user support, issue resolution, and operational guidance during implementation and post-deployment phases.
Support organizational change management initiatives to drive user adoption and long-term success.
Develop training materials, support documentation, user guides, and knowledge transfer resources.
Facilitate communication between technical teams and business stakeholders.
• Post-Go-Live Operations & Continuous Improvement
Lead post-implementation support, issue management, workflow optimization, and system stabilization efforts.
Prioritize and coordinate feature enhancements, upgrades, and process improvements.
Monitor system performance, user adoption, workflow effectiveness, and operational efficiency.
Coordinate testing and deployment of future releases and enhancements.
• Business Process Improvement & Systems Integration
Analyze business processes and identify opportunities for automation and operational improvement.
Lead requirements gathering, system configuration, testing, and user acceptance activities.
Coordinate integrations between PMIS platforms, ERP systems, financial systems, document management systems, reporting tools, BIM platforms, and asset management systems.
Develop dashboards, reporting tools, and executive-level analytics to support project and financial oversight.
• Capital Program Support
Support large-scale capital improvement programs involving project controls, cost management, document controls, scheduling, invoicing, and compliance reporting.
Collaborate with executive leadership, facilities teams, project management offices, finance departments, and external consultants.
Develop governance standards, workflows, reporting structures, and implementation strategies supporting enterprise capital systems.
Qualifications & Requirements
• Education
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Information Systems, Engineering, Construction Management, Accounting, Finance, or a related field required.
• Professional Experience
Minimum 10 years of experience supporting large-scale capital programs, PMO systems, enterprise technology implementations, or construction technology initiatives.
Proven experience leading PMIS implementation, migration, or modernization projects within public-sector or enterprise environments.
Experience transitioning organizations from legacy PMIS platforms to modern enterprise systems.
Strong understanding of construction accounting, budgeting, invoicing, forecasting, cost management, and financial controls.
Experience supporting the full lifecycle of enterprise system implementations from planning through post-go-live support.
• Technical Expertise
Experience with Trimble Unity Construct (eBuilder).
Experience with Deltek Costpoint.
Experience with reporting, dashboarding, and business intelligence tools.
Strong understanding of project controls, cost management, construction workflows, and capital program governance.
Knowledge of invoice processing, financial workflows, and operational readiness activities.
Experience coordinating data migration, systems integration, and reporting solutions.
• Project & Stakeholder Management
Experience coordinating User Acceptance Testing (UAT), training programs, post-go-live support, and system enhancements.
Proven ability to lead cross-functional technical and operational teams.
Strong stakeholder management, facilitation, and executive communication skills.
Ability to manage multiple concurrent projects in complex environments.
• Additional Preferred Qualifications
Experience supporting public agencies, higher education districts, airports, ports, utilities, or large infrastructure programs.
Experience serving as an Owner’s Representative for PMIS implementation initiatives.
Experience managing migrations from Proliance or similar legacy systems into Trimble Unity Construct (eBuilder).
Experience with construction accounting systems, contract management, invoice approval workflows, and capital financial reporting.
Experience with ETL processes, reporting architecture, dashboard development, document management systems, BIM integrations, and asset management platforms.
PMP, Scrum Master, or related professional certifications preferred.
Knowledge of Agile/Scrum methodologies and software delivery lifecycle management.
